By a News Reporter-Staff News Editor at Robotics & Machine Learning DailyNews Daily News - Current study results on Machine Learn ing have been published. According to newsreporting out of Beijing, People’s Re public of China, by NewsRx editors, research stated, “The martensitictransforma tion temperature (Ms) of shape memory alloys plays a crucial role in their perfo rmance. Toachieve rapid prediction of Ms in shape memory alloys, this study emp loys machine learning techniques,using NiTi-based SMAs, the most widely used ty pe, as an example.”
